  • In Germany, there are many private conformity assessment bodies, including the group of Technical Inspection Agencies (TUV). Accreditation ensures that customers can trust in conformity assessment. Accreditation bodies attest to the technical competence of conformity assessment bodies and their objectivity. Conformity bodies in the EU require just one accreditation issued by their national accreditation body, which is recognized across the single market. The German Accreditation Body (Deutsche Akkreditierungsstelle GmbH - DAkkS) is the foremost accreditation body in Germany.

Asia Holds the Largest Market Share

  • China is among the rapidly growing economies in the Asia-Pacific area, making it an appealing location for the TIC (testing, inspection, and certification) market to thrive. Increasing consumer knowledge about product safety and quality is also anticipated to spur growth in sectors like equipment testing in the energy and power field.
  • According to CEC, approximately 2,920 gigawatts of electricity generation capacity had been installed in China as of 2023, up from some 3,000 gigawatts in 2022. Most thermal power is coal-based and is the energy source with the country's most significant power generation capacity. Moreover, according to CEC, China had a total electricity consumption of around 9,220 terawatt hours in 2023. This was a notable increase compared to 2022, when consumption amounted to approximately 8,640 terawatt hours. This increase in electricity consumption will drive the studied market in the country.
  • India is one of the most dynamic markets for testing and inspection in the Asia-Pacific region, as it is one of the fastest emerging economies in the region. According to CEA, India's highest energy capacity came from thermal energy, amounting to an installed capacity of over 236 thousand megawatts as of February 2023. Approximately 70% of the country's electricity generation was from thermal power plants. Coal dominated power supply with a contribution of over 86% through thermal power plants. Along with coal, thermal power is generated from lignite, diesel, and gas.
  • During the second wave of the COVID-19 pandemic, UL announced the launch of testing services for India's solar photovoltaic (PV) inverter manufacturers. UL has expanded its facility in Bengaluru to help manufacturers comply with the requirements of the standards mandated by the Ministry of New and Renewable Energy (MNRE). The National Accreditation Board accredits the laboratory for Testing and Calibration Laboratories (NABL). The BIS recognizes it under the Compulsory Registration Scheme (CRS) to conduct testing of solar PV inverters based on testing of representative models.
  • Owing to low domestic production in the country, the Japanese government always encouraged its energy companies to increase exploration and development projects globally to secure a stable power generation supply. These initiatives make Japan one of the major exporters of energy-sector capital equipment, making it one of the primary adopters of TIC services.
  • In November 2023, Japan's Okinawa Electric Power (9511.T) opened new tab plans to start co-firing hydrogen on a trial basis at a commercial gas-fired power plant in a bid to reduce carbon dioxide (CO2) emissions. The utility aims to achieve a hydrogen co-firing rate of 30% at the 35 megawatts (MW) unit of its Yoshinoura thermal power station in the southern island of Okinawa. Establishing hydrogen co-firing technology is a critical initiative to help achieve two goals: expanding renewable energy and slashing CO2 emissions.

Testing, Inspection, and Certification (TIC) Industry Overview

The TIC market in the energy and power industry is fragmented, with major players like SGS SA, Eurofins Scientific SE, Bureau Veritas SA, Intertek Group PLC, DEKRA SE, and DNV Group AS. Players in the market studied are adopting strategies such as partnerships and acquisitions to enhance product offerings and gain sustainable competitive advantage.

  • September 2023 - Intertek partnered with Emitech Group, the French independent testing and engineering specialist. Accredited to EN 17025 and EN 17065, a notified body, and a participant in the CB scheme, the Emitech Group offers its expertise in training, testing, and engineering to organizations operating across a diverse range of end-user industries. This strategic alliance will bring advanced facilities and expanded coverage to Emitech Group and Intertek's European customers.
  • June 2023 - Applus+ acquired the entire share capital of Rescoll, a prominent materials testing and research and development technological partner based in France. Rescoll has approximately 170 employees and an annual revenue of over EUR 21 million. Its well-equipped laboratories, experts, and diverse capabilities are claimed to support the development of the energy, medical, aerospace, and industry sectors.
